Best IT Support & Helpdesk Companies in North Bay, Canada

0 verified it support & helpdesk companies in North Bay, Ontario, Canada

No it support & helpdesk companies found in North Bay yet.

Be the first to list your company →

IT Support & Helpdesk in Other Canada Cities

Need IT Support & Helpdesk in North Bay?

Get matched with top local providers. Compare quotes and reviews — free.

Request Quotes →